  2. ounded in 1930 in downtown Toronto as the Jesuit Seminary / Collegium Christi Regis, the college offered a program of undergraduate studies in philosophy and arts and sciences for anglophone Canadian Jesuits. Regis expanded its course of studies in 1943 to include theological preparation for priestly ordination.

  3. Regis College is the Jesuit Faculty of Theology at the University of Toronto ( UofT) and one of North America’s Roman Catholic ecclesiastical faculties. Regis is also one of seven founding members of the Toronto School of Theology ( TST ), and is the Anglophone Section of the Ecclesiastical Faculties of the Society of Jesus in Canada. Regis ...
